About 8 Allison Place
8 Allison Place is a three-bedroom detached house in Lincoln (LN1 1PY). It has a recorded floor area of 85 m² (around 915 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(August 2025)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 3 certificates since October 2008. Between certificates, wall efficiency dropped from Good to Poor and lighting dropped from Very Good to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77). Other recorded features include outbuildings. Period features are noted in the property record.
Across 2007–2017, sale prices on this property compounded at -6.4%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£222,000 sits 87.9% above the 2017 sale of £118,125.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£129/sq ft) was about 119.8% above the typical sold price in the postcode. On the market in October 2017 and unlisted since — roughly 9 years.
